Technical Lead / Senior Java Programmer Resume
Westlake, TexaS
OBJECTIVE:
To obtain a challenging position that allows me to learn new technologies while utilizing my experience, prove my potential and give the best out of me.
PROFESSIONAL SUMMARY:
- Proficiency in Java 8, Spring 4.x, Spring - Boot 1.5.9, Hibernate 3.x, Struts, JSP, JavaScript, JQuery, Oracle 10g/11g, MongoDB 3.x, MVC Architecture, REST Web services, Apache Kafka, RabbitMQ, DevOps, Micro-services and Object Oriented Programming
- Experience on Cloud platform Pivotal Cloud Foundry, Amazon Web Services
- Knowledge on Networking, Investment banking and Airline domains
- Exposure to Agile Software Development methodology
- Good understanding and experience of Design Patterns and ability to quickly adapt to new Technologies and Tools
- Strong Analytical, Communication and Interpersonal skills matched with the ability to manage Stress, Time and People effectively
- Quick learner and the ability to take independent responsibility as well as to contribute and be a productive team member
- Highly motivated, self-starting, team player with strong desire to learn
TECHNICAL PROFICIENCY:
Languages: Java 8
Web Technologies: JEE (JSP and Servlets)
Operating Systems: Windows XP/7, Unix, MacOS
Databases: Oracle 12g, MongoDB 3.x, DB2
Frameworks: Spring 4.x, Hibernate 3.x
Reporting Tools: Jasper Reports with iReports 3.7.2
Tools: Eclipse, IntelliJ, PL/SQL Developer, Nagios 3.0
Build Integration Tools: Jenkins, DevOps, Bamboo
Web/Application Servers: Tomcat 5.5/6, Weblogic
Webservices: SOAP, REST
Version Control: GIT, BitBucket, Tortoise SVN 1.7.10
Cloud Platform: Pivotal Cloud Foundry (PCF), Amazon Web Services
PROFESSIONAL EXPERIENCE:
Confidential, Westlake, Texas
Technical Lead / Senior Java Programmer
Responsibilities:
- Working with technologies Java8, Spring Boot, RabbitMQ, DB2, Oracle, Rest web services and Pivotal Cloud Foundry
- Gathering and understanding the business requirements and functional specifications of the client module
- Activing as senior developer who is responsible for Designing and developing the application using the technologies mentioned above.
- Also, Involved in requirements gathering and analyzing the functional requirements from the clients
- Designing and Developing efficient Java based micro services using Behavior driven development (BDD) and Test driven development (TDD) techniques utilizing jUnit and Cucumber frameworks.
- Allocating the tasks and helping the team to complete their tasks
Confidential, Sunnyvale, California
Team Lead / Senior Java Programmer
Responsibilities:
- Working with technologies Java8, Spring, Kafka, MongoDB, Rest web services
- Involved in requirements gathering and analyzing the functional requirements from the clients
- Allocating the tasks and helping the team to complete their tasks
Confidential
Technology: JDK 1.5, HTML5, Jquery, Spring 3.2.0, Hibernate 4.1.4, Oracle 11g, SOAP
Team Lead / Java Programmer
Responsibilities:
- Working with technologies JEE, HTML5, JQuery, Oracle 11g
- Involved in requirements gathering and analyzing the functional requirements from the clients
- Allocating the tasks and helping the team to complete their tasks
Confidential
Technology: JDK 1.5, Spring 2.5, Hibernate 3.4, Oracle 10g, JSP 2.0, Weblogic 10.3, Nagios 3.0, REST
Java Programmer
Responsibilities:
- Worked with technologies Java, Oracle 10g, Nagios monitoring.
- Performed detailed design for various modules such as Bulk Order creation, Bulk Ephone, Billing and Service Inventory Reports etc.,
- Created Functions, Stored procedures and Packages using Oracle 10g
- Designed workflows using Cisco Active Catalog designer, Cisco Order2Service and ASI for service provisioning.
- Build Manager
Confidential, New Jersey
Technology: JDK 1.5, JSP 2.0, Spring 2.0, Hibernate, Jasper Reports, Oracle 9i/10g, Tomcat 5.5
Java Programmer / Developer
Responsibilities:
- Worked with technologies Java J2EE Spring and Hibernate
- Performed detailed design for various modules
- Prototype Designer
- Created Functions and Stored procedures using Oracle 10g
Confidential, Boston
Technology: JDK 1.5, JSP 2.0, DWR, Oracle 9i/10g, Tomcat 5.5, UNIX
Java Programmer / DeveloperResponsibilities:
- Data Loading and Monitoring of Web interfaces such as RITS Console, PubSub Console
- Handling Market Data Framework jobs using Autosys Job Scheduler
- Respond to client data queries relating to the processing of feeds.